BROCKPORT, N.Y. — Columbia field hockey's Frederique Fyhr, Zoe Metallios, Sinclair Mott, Helen Sayegh and Maya Walker were each named NFHCA Scholars of Distinction, the National Field Hockey Coaches Association released Thursday. Additionally, the Lions had 18 honorees on the 2020 NFHCA Division I National Academic Squad, as announced 18.
The Lions also picked up the NFHCA's Division I National Academic Team Award on March 29 after posting a GPA of above 3.0 during the 2020 fall semester. All 79 Division I programs earned the honor.
The NFHCA National Academic Team Award recognizes programs that earned a team grade-point average of 3.0 or higher during the fall semester of the 2020-2021 school year.
The Scholars of Distinction program recognizes student-athletes who have achieved a cumulative grade-point average of 3.9 or higher through the first semester of the 2020-21 academic year, while the National Academic Squad program honors student-athletes who have achieved a cumulative grade-point average of 3.3 or higher through the first semester of the 2020-2021 academic year.
Seniors Grace Payne and Sayegh have been members of the Acadmic Squad all four years of their collegiate careers.
The NFHCA Division I National Scholar-Athlete will be announced on June 15, 2021.
